Understanding Laminate Flooring
Laminate flooring is a popular choice for its remarkable versatility and resilience. It’s constructed in layers, with a durable wear layer on top that protects against scratches, stains, and fading. Beneath this lies a decorative layer, often a high-resolution image of wood, stone, or tile, giving it the appearance of natural materials without the associated cost or maintenance. The core of the laminate plank is typically made from high-density fiberboard (HDF), providing stability and strength. Finally, a backing layer offers moisture resistance and dimensional stability.
This layered construction makes laminate flooring an excellent option for various areas within a home or commercial space in Ponte Vedra Beach. From high-traffic living areas to moisture-prone kitchens and bathrooms, advancements in laminate technology have produced water-resistant and even waterproof options, making it a practical choice for Florida’s humid climate.

Subfloor Preparation is Key
The first crucial step is assessing and preparing the existing subfloor. Professionals will ensure it is clean, dry, level, and structurally sound. This may involve removing old flooring, repairing any damage, and leveling uneven areas. Proper subfloor preparation is essential for a smooth, flat, and long-lasting laminate floor, preventing issues like squeaking or unevenness.
Acclimation of Materials
Before installation begins, laminate flooring needs to acclimate to the environmental conditions of your home or business in Ponte Vedra Beach. Professionals will allow the planks to sit in the room for at least 48-72 hours, ensuring they adjust to the temperature and humidity. This prevents expansion or contraction issues after installation.
The Installation Itself
In most cases, laminate flooring is installed using a “floating floor” method. This means the planks are not directly attached to the subfloor. Instead, they are interlocked together using a click-lock system, forming a stable surface that floats independently. This method is efficient and allows for easier removal and replacement if needed.
Installers will carefully lay the planks, ensuring proper spacing from walls to accommodate natural expansion. They will expertly cut planks to fit around doorways, cabinets, and irregular shapes, ensuring a seamless and professional finish. Trim and molding are then installed to conceal expansion gaps and create a polished look, complementing the architectural styles common in Ponte Vedra Beach, from coastal cottages to more contemporary designs.

What is the difference between laminate and luxury vinyl plank (LVP) flooring for coastal homes?
Both laminate and LVP are popular choices for coastal living. While laminate offers excellent aesthetics and durability, luxury vinyl plank (LVP) generally provides superior water resistance and can be a more robust option for areas prone to high moisture or spills, such as kitchens and bathrooms in homes near the coast. The choice often comes down to specific performance needs and aesthetic preferences.
